Egyptian Museum
Explore the history of the pharaohs of ancient Egypt in the only exclusively Egyptian museum outside of Cairo.

Piazza San Carlo
One of the most famous piazzas in Turin is known for its cafés, shopping, architecture and twin churches that guard its entrance.

Mole Antonelliana
One of the tallest buildings of its time, this historic landmark still towers over central Turin, providing visitors with panoramic views of the city.
